Hello all,


I'm going to a concert at The Orpheum in June and was wondering if anyone had any parking tips. I know there's the ramp right around the corner, but parking there, for a concert, is going to be terrible.
Are there any other good spots to park, ones that will be safe and within a short distance of the venue?
I could try a parking stall along the road (perhaps up by the Library), as my understanding is MPD stops enforcing parking meters after 6 pm.


Any and all suggestions would be fantastic.

I'd find a side street after 6pm (yes, meters free after 6pm), and walk the short distance while grabbing a beer or two along the way.

There are actually quite a few garages within walking distance of the Orpheum. There is one ramp about a block east of the theater and one about a block west of the theater. Both are likely to be crowded, but often you'll be able to find a spot in one or the other.

There is a small surface lot on Gorham just east of State that sometimes has parking, and there is a large ramp on Lake Street that is only a 4-5 block walk away. There are also garages on each of the other 3 sides of the Capitol square (one on Fairchild, one on Webster, one on Doty) that are also an easy walk. And of course street parking. Finding parking in downtown Madison is really pretty easy if you don't mind walking a few blocks.
